In spring, a large-scale SUP expedition will take place, with its route running from the sources of the Ingoda River to the coast of the Sea of Okhotsk. This was reported on January 21 by Chita.Ru, citing the press service of the company «Areal» (formerly known as «Highland Gold»).
The expedition will be led by Yury Skorobogatov, a traveler and blogger from Zabaykalsky Krai, who heads the ANO «Center for Tourism Development» in Chita.
«The geography of the SUP expedition »Areal Vostoka« will cover Zabaykalsky Krai, Amur Oblast, the Jewish Autonomous Oblast, and Khabarovsk Krai. Yury will travel along the Ingoda, Shilka, and Amur rivers, finishing by entering the Sea of Okhotsk. Thus, the expedition will connect one of the country»s largest water basins, which is part of the global watershed, into a single continuous line,« the company said.
This project will combine sport, history, and geography. Participants will raft along rivers associated with important historical figures: Pyotr Beketov, Nikolay Muravyov-Amursky, Dmitry Zavalishin, and Nikolay Przhevalsky. These rivers helped shape the map of the Far East in the 19th century.
Special attention in the project is given to sport. During the journey, Yury Skorobogatov aims to set a new record in the International Book of Records InterRecord. He plans to travel farther on SUP boards than before: more than his own 2025 result (1,000 kilometers 600 meters) and the current world record. The duration of the rafting will be about 100 days.
«The idea for the expedition came after completing the 2025 route along the Khilok and Selenga rivers and entering Lake Baikal, when I attempted to set a record among Russians. I wanted something even more large-scale. New records, new routes. Of course, there is excitement — I bear huge responsibility, and the task, to put it mildly, is not easy, as almost half of the route passes through taiga. But I believe that everything will work out. Preparation is in full swing — we»re waiting for the start!« the company quoted Yury Skorobogatov as saying.
The expedition will begin on April 22. Yury Skorobogatov will post stories, photos, and videos every day. After completion, a guidebook for tourists and SUP boarding enthusiasts is planned to be released.
